Here is how we handle every tree removal project in Larue.
We walk your property, evaluate the tree, identify target zones, and plan the rigging approach — bucket truck, climbing, or crane as the situation requires.
Our crew secures the work area, places equipment for optimal positioning, and confirms emergency procedures before climbing. Spotters watch for unexpected hazards throughout the takedown.
B. Haney and Sons Arborists takes down trees in Larue, TX with controlled rigging on every section. Whether by climber, bucket truck, or crane, every piece comes down where we intended — not where gravity wanted it.
We chip the small branches, cut the trunk to manageable lengths, haul wood away (or stack as firewood at your option), grind the stump if requested, and rake the work area smooth.

Tree removal in Larue typically ranges from $400 to $1,800 for standard residential trees and $2,000 to $6,000 or more for very large trees, hazardous trees over structures, or removals requiring crane assistance. Pricing depends on tree size, species, location relative to buildings and power lines, access for equipment, and whether stump grinding is included. B. Haney and Sons Arborists provides free written estimates.

Stump grinding is offered as part of tree removal in Larue, TX or as a separate service. We bring the right-sized grinder for the stump and grind 6 to 12 inches below grade depending on your replanting plans. Pricing is included in the original estimate when bundled with removal.
Tree removal permits in Larue depend on local ordinances, the tree species, the trunk diameter, and whether the tree is on private property or in the public right-of-way. Some Texas municipalities protect heritage trees and certain native species. B. Haney and Sons Arborists checks local rules and pulls permits on your behalf when required.
